Most of these might be generic sarge install issues. This is the first sarge I've installed from scratch. I looked in bugs.debian.org, but couldn't find anything that seemed germain. The last is specific to the kernel. I used the netinst CD. LanParty NF4 Ultra-D nforce4 mobo.
1) LILO and GRUB fail to install if you configure a /boot partition. It looks like it tries to mount /boot, which is already mounted and fails. 2) LILO installed incorrectly. It sets the image to /vmlinuz, but doesn't create the symlink. It also fails to set the initrd option in the lilo.conf file. 3) The mouse is unstable and prints hundeds of kernel: psmouse.c: Wheel Mouse at isa0060/serio1/input0 lost synchronization, throwing 2 bytes away. when running vmlinuz-2.6.8-11-amd64-k8. It's fine with vmlinuz-2.6.8-11-amd64-generic. I diff'ed the configs and nothing jumps out. -- Tony Lill, [EMAIL PROTECTED] President, A. J.
